Abstract

A feeder and a feeding method that can protect feedstuff from moisture, comprises a base, a feedstuff box with a feedstuff discharging port which can be driven to rotate; especially the said feedstuff box comprises a flap that can cover the said feedstuff discharging port. The said flap cover can be opened automatically when the feedstuff box rotates to the position that its discharge port is facing downwards, i.e. it is in the discharging status, and will be kept closed when the said discharge port facing upwards, i.e. it is not in the said discharging status. Said feedstuff port flap is assembled onto the feedstuff box by way of a shaft that is parallel to the rotating axial of said feedstuff box, with a counterweight assembled on its heavier side. Inside said feedstuff box comprises at least a rim on its sidewall, so feedstuff will strike with the rim to eliminate agglomeration when rotating. Especially for aquatic fishes feeding, the said feeder or feeding method can prevent the fish feedstuff located over fish tanks from agglomeration, which ensuring the automatic or accurate discharging of the feedstuff. The above measures are low cost and easy to take.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ture, comprises a base, in which there is power that can drive a feedstuff box with a feedstuff discharging port to rotate; it is characterized by that: 
 Said feedstuff box comprises a flap that can cover the said feedstuff discharging port.    
   
   
       2 . According to  claim 1 , the fe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by that: 
 Said feedstuff port flap is assembled onto the feedstuff box by way of a shaft that is parallel to the rotating shaft of said feedstuff box, and the two sides of said flap measured by the said shaft are not balanced in weight i.e., one side is heavier than the other side.    
   
   
       3 . According to  claim 2 , the fe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by that: 
 Said flap can have a counterweight assembled on its heavier side measured by said shaft.    
   
   
       4 . According to  claim 1 , the fe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by that: 
 Said flap has its one side connected to the rotating shaft assembled onto the said feedstuff box, said shaft is basically parallel to the rotating axial of said feedstuff box.    
   
   
       5 . According to  claim 4 , the fe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by that: 
 Said flap can have a counterweight attached on its other side respective to the said shaft.    
   
   
       6 . According to  claim 3 , the fe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by that: 
 Said counterweight can be a weight block or a weight rod made of lead or tin.    
   
   
       7 . According to  claim 1 , the fe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by that: 
 There is a feedstuff discharging control button on the outside of the said feedstuff box, the said feedstuff discharging control button is connected with the discharging baffle board inside the feedstuff box, so to control feedstuff amount discharged through the port each time by adjusting the tiling degree of the said baffle board via the said control button.    
   
   
       8 . According to  claim 1 , the feeder that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by comprising: 
 At least a rim inside said feedstuff box on its sidewall;    said rim can be set at an angle not 90 degrees to the rotating axis of said feedstuff box.    
   
   
       9 . A feeding method that can protect feedstuff from moisture, which is used for electronically controlled feeder that comprises a base, in which there is power that can drive a feedstuff box with an feedstuff discharging port to rotate; said feedstuff box is equipped with a flap for covering the said feedstuff discharging port; procedures comprise: 
 a. said feedstuff box has said feedstuff port basically upwards, said flap covers the said feedstuff port;    b. the electronic controlling circuit gives off instructions to make said feedstuff box rotate;    c. the powered driving mechanism inside said base drives said feedstuff box to rotate to a position that the said feedstuff port basically faces downwards, said flap will open as it's rotating together with the feedstuff box then the feedstuff falls out from the said feedstuff port;    d. said feedstuff box further rotates in the same or reverse direction to the position that said feedstuff port faces upwards, and said flap will cover the said feedstuff port;     procedure a. will be repeated.    
   
   
       10 . According to  claim 9 , the feeding method that can protect feedstuff from moisture is characterized by that: 
 The said instructions in the procedure b can be given off at pre-set time by manually setting the control circuit, or at any time by manually manipulating the control circuit.
